Zingy Pineapple Salsa Quesadillas

Ingredients
  

2 cups fresh pineapple, finely chopped

1/2 cup red onion, finely diced

1/4 cup fresh cilantro, chopped

1 jalapeño, seeded and minced

Juice of 1 lime

Salt and pepper to taste

4 large flour tortillas

2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ese (or your favorite cheese)

1 tablespoon olive oil (for cooking)

Optional: Avocado slices for serving

Instructions
 

Prepare the Pineapple Salsa: In a mixing bowl, combine the chopped pineapple, red onion, cilantro, jalapeño, lime juice, salt, and pepper. Mix well and set aside for about 10 minutes to allow the flavors to meld.

    Assemble the Quesadillas: Lay out two tortillas on a clean surface. Spread half of the cheese evenly over each tortilla. Top each with half of the pineapple salsa mixture. Sprinkle the remaining cheese on top and cover with the second tortilla.

      Cook the Quesadillas: Heat a large skillet over medium heat and add 1/2 tablespoon of olive oil. Once hot, carefully place one quesadilla in the skillet. Cook for about 3-4 minutes on one side, until golden brown and crispy. Flip and cook for an additional 3-4 minutes on the other side. Repeat with the second quesadilla.

        Slice and Serve: Remove the quesadillas from the skillet and let them cool for a minute. Cut each quesadilla into wedges. Serve with extra pineapple salsa and optional avocado slices on the side.

          Prep Time, Total Time, Servings: 15 mins | 30 mins | 4 servings
